Understanding Aryaka MPLS Limitations in Today's Network Landscape
While Aryaka's managed MPLS solution provides significant improvements for several businesses, it’s vital to understand its inherent limitations within the current network environment . Traditional MPLS, even when enhanced by Aryaka, can struggle with issues related to delay , especially across distant distances. The price associated with maintaining a global MPLS network remains substantial , and adaptability can be limited compared to other technologies like SD-WAN, which often deliver greater bandwidth and flexible routing options. Furthermore, merging Aryaka’s MPLS with existing cloud infrastructure may pose complexity that require thorough consideration to ensure best functionality and lessen potential disruptions.
SASE Architecture for Fabrication: A Secure and Streamlined Approach
The modern manufacturing landscape demands a different approach to data protection . Traditional, rigid security models often prove inadequate to handle the challenges of dispersed teams , industrial automation systems, and online services . SASE offers a viable path forward by converging network security and network performance into a unified cloud-delivered service . This allows consistent security guidelines across all sites , boosts performance , and reduces complexity for manufacturers operating in today's fast-paced world.

Aryaka SASE Implementation: Addressing Key Issues in Industry
Implementing a SASE solution within a manufacturing environment poses unique difficulties . Internet stability is crucial , as interruptions to factory automation can be costly . Older machinery frequently lack integrated security capabilities , requiring supplemental steps . Furthermore, defending intellectual information and complying governmental requirements add layers to the rollout process . Proper design and continuous management are imperative for effective SASE implementation in this sector .
